The Reporter of Decisions of the Supreme Court of the United States is the official charged with editing and publishing the Court's opinions both when announced and when they are published in permanent bound volumes of the United States Reports. The Reporter of Decisions is responsible for only the contents of the United States Reports issued by the Government Printing Office, first in preliminary prints and later in the final bound volumes. The Reporter is not responsible for the editorial content of unofficial reports of the Court's decisions, such as the privately published Supreme Court Reporter or Lawyers' Edition.
- Alexander J. Dallas (1790–1800)
- William Cranch (1801–1815)
- Henry Wheaton (1816–1827)
- Richard Peters (1828–1842)
- Benjamin Chew Howard (1843–1860)
- Jeremiah Sullivan Black (1861–1862)
- John William Wallace (1863–1874)
- William Tod Otto (1875–1883)
- John Chandler Bancroft Davis (1883–1902)
- Charles Henry Butler (1902–1916)
- Ernest Knaebel (1916–1944)
- Walter Wyatt (1946–1963)
- Henry Putzel, Jr. (1964–1979)
- Henry Curtis Lind (1979–1987)
- Frank D. Wagner (1987–2010)
- Christine Luchok Fallon (2011–)
